I am 23 weeks pregnant. My weight before pregnancy is 48 kgs. But now weight reduced. My baby's foetal weight after 22 weeks is 315 gm. Is there any problem for my pregnancy. What type of foods can eat to gain weight. How many kgs weight needs for me?

At your height you are already underweight. At least 10 kg weight gain is necessary thruoughout pregnancy, eat enough carbohydrate, plenty proteins, take supplementary iron vitamins minerals too

Hi lybrate user, ur baby wt for 22wks is fine, if u inc 7 kgs also it's ok, but u need to improve ur nutrition take more of protein food like milk twice daily, paneer, soya, all pulses n add nuts like kaju, almonds, pista n walnuts .
